二进制ansible-playbook playbook ansible

进制转换

1、二进制转换 二进制数: 10010 1.1转换为8进制 是3位一组(2³=8),不足三位前面补0,转换8进制后结果:22 1.2、转16进制 是4位一组(2ⁿ4=16),不足前面补0,转换16进制后结果:12,反之16转二进制这是12可以拆分为1和2,1前面不足补充0则为0001,2位0010, ......
进制

ansible自动化部署 Zookeeper 集群

Linux 9 自动化部署 Zookeeper 集群 原创 魏文第 魏文第 2022-12-22 18:52 发表于北京 收录于合集 #linux39个 #自动化18个 #ansible19个 Apache ZooKeeper 是一个开源服务,可以实现高度可靠的分布式协调。它常被应用于分布式系统中, ......
集群 Zookeeper ansible

python之struct模块处理二进制

嵌入式开发中,有时需要对二进制流文件进行读写操作,一种方法是将二进制流文件转换为c语言数组形式。 这样可以使用python的struct模块,python的struct模块可以方便的进行字节与二进制之间的相互转换。 ## 1 struct模块常用的几个函数 | 函数 | 说明 | | | | | s ......
二进制 模块 python struct

Linux系统根目录空间不足导致ansible的ping失败

# Linux系统根目录空间不足导致ansible的ping失败 如果主机A通过ansible的ping模块连接已在hosts文件中配置过的主机B和主机C,主机B可以连通但是主机C不能,有一种可能是主机C根目录磁盘空间已满 使用`df -h`命令查看磁盘分区的空间使用情况: ``` [root@lo ......
根目录 ansible 系统 Linux 空间

Java中常见转换-数组与list互转、驼峰下划线互转、Map转Map、List转Map、进制转换的多种方式

场景 Java中数组与List互转的几种方式 数组转List 1、最简单的方式,Arrays.asList(array); 创建的是不可变列表,不能删除和新增元素 String[] array = new String[]{"a","b"}; List<String> stringList = Ar ......
驼峰 Map 下划线 进制 数组

输出一个二进制

>输出一个二进制 ```c #include int main() { int a,b; printf("请输入数字:"); scanf("%d",&a); int i=0; int sum[128]={0}; while(a!=0) { b=a%2; sum[i]=b; a/=2; i++; } ......
二进制

使用Ansible 收集服务器元数据信息到CMDB数据库

安装必要组件: ``` yum install -y mariadb MySQL-python ``` 创建一个Ansible playbook文件,例如 collect_facts.yml,并添加以下内容: ``` - name: Collect server facts into CMDB ho ......
数据 Ansible 服务器 数据库 信息

读数据压缩入门笔记02_二进制和熵

![](https://img2023.cnblogs.com/blog/3076680/202305/3076680-20230529164021272-2028393854.png) # 1. 十进制 ## 1.1. 现代数学建立在十进制计数系统之上 # 2. 二进制 ## 2.1. 二进制计数 ......
二进制 笔记 数据 02

Ansible 安装与ssh密钥配置

## 环境 | 系统 | IP | 名称 | | | | | | CentOS7.6 | 10.22.86.71 | 管理机 | | CentOS7.6 | 10.22.86.72 | 被控机 | | CentOS7.6 | 10.22.86.73 | 被控机 | | CentOS7.6 | 10. ......
密钥 Ansible ssh

二进制版安装以及启动 Percona-5.7.15

导读 本文将叙述通过二进制源码方式安装Percona-5.7.15,并进行快速启动。这边如何使用二进制版本安装Percona-5.7.15就不说了,和之前一模一样。 不做多余的事 1、解压 2、创建用户 3、创建相关目录并且赋予MySQL权限 4、使用mysqld初始化 麻烦的地方 按道理来说安装和 ......
二进制 Percona 15

js \x 反斜杠x 16进制 编解码

解码 function decode(str){ return str.replace(/\\x(\w{2})/g,function(_,$1){ return String.fromCharCode(parseInt($1,16)) });} 编码 function encode(str){ re ......
斜杠 进制 js

减法器的设计与实现并用译码器显示16、10进制

大家新年好,我是呼噜噜,在上一篇[简易加法器](https://mp.weixin.qq.com/s/ahuk_JH8iyH8bwh3VQxpOw)里我们了解了半加器和全加器的设计与实现,今天我们来看下CPU中减法器是如何实现的。文章比较长,大家可以收藏反复观看 ## 计算机为什么利用反码来实现减法 ......
译码器 译码 法器 进制

Ansible AWX运行容器分析与解读

1、`awx-demo-web`容器 容器运行指令: ``` /usr/bin/launch_awx.sh -> exec supervisord -c /etc/supervisord.conf ``` 该启动脚本使用supervisord托管awx进程,以下是/etc/supervisord.c ......
容器 Ansible AWX

C/C++十六进制计算器[2023-05-25]

# C/C++十六进制计算器[2023-05-25] 程序设计题:十六进制计算器 1 问题描述 十六进制是除了十进制之外,我们经常用到的进制。尤其是在计算机和互联网时代时代,计算机的内存地址,网络数据的传输,都离不开十六进制的表示。现要求设计一个十六进制的计算器,能够实现十六进制的四则运算。 2 功 ......
十六进制 计算器 2023 05 25

关于Linux中chmod二进制命令文件的执行权限被取消后的恢复方法

假定一个场景问题,如果Linux中的 /usr/bin/chmod 二进制文件被改成0000了,那么该如何恢复呢? 1、一般我们看到系统中 /usr/bin/chmod 二进制文件的默认权限一般为 rwxr-xr-x 2、如果我们使用 chmod 0000 /usr/bin/chmod 模拟上面的场 ......
二进制 命令 权限 文件 方法

使用Ansible URI模块创建OpenStack云主机

创建一个Ansible playbook文件,例如 create_instance.yml,并添加以下内容: ``` - name: Create instance on OpenStack hosts: localhost gather_facts: no vars: openstack_serv ......
OpenStack 模块 主机 Ansible URI

Ansible常用模块

### Command模块 > 作用:使用ansible自带模块执行一些简单的命令 不能使用 > 参数和command基本一样,都有chdir,creates,removes等参数。 调用bash执行命令,可以理解为command的升级版,与command区别在于他能调用一些复杂的命令了。但是,类似 ......
模块 常用 Ansible

数据转换-16进制字符

> 0. 在openEuler(推荐)或Ubuntu或Windows(不推荐)中完成下面任务 > 1. 在附件中的utils.h和utils.c中完成16进制字符'0'-'9','A'-'F','a'-'f'与十六进制数据0-15的转换功能(10’): > ``` > int Hex2Char(un ......
进制 字符 数据 16

数据转换-16进制字符

任务详情 0. 在openEuler(推荐)或Ubuntu或Windows(不推荐)中完成下面任务 1. 在附件中的utils.h和utils.c中完成16进制字符'0'-'9','A'-'F','a'-'f'与十六进制数据0-15的转换功能(10’): ``` int Hex2Char(unsig ......
进制 字符 数据 16

数据转换-16进制字符 0.

数据转换-16进制字符 0. 在openEuler(推荐)或Ubuntu或Windows(不推荐)中完成下面任务 1. 在附件中的utils.h和utils.c中完成16进制字符'0'-'9','A'-'F','a'-'f'与十六进制数据0-15的转换功能(10’): ``` int Hex2Cha ......
进制 字符 数据 16

数据转换-16进制字符

0. 在openEuler(推荐)或Ubuntu或Windows(不推荐)中完成下面任务 1. 在附件中的utils.h和utils.c中完成16进制字符'0'-'9','A'-'F','a'-'f'与十六进制数据0-15的转换功能(10’): ``` int Hex2Char(unsigned i ......
进制 字符 数据 16

数据转换-16进制字符

0. 在openEuler(推荐)或Ubuntu或Windows(不推荐)中完成下面任务 1. 在utils.h和utils.c中完成16进制字符'0'-'9','A'-'F','a'-'f'与十六进制数据0-15的转换功能(10’) 2. 并写出测试代码测试上述函数(不能与下面代码一样),比如:( ......
进制 字符 数据 16

进制

对于整数,有四种表示方式 二进制(binary):0 1 逢2进一,以0b或者0B开头 十进制(Decimal):0~10 逢十进一 八进制(Octal):0 ~ 7 逢8进一 以数字0开头 十六进制(hex):0~9 以及A~F 以0X开头或者0x开头表示,此时x不区分大小写 【二进制】 最高位 ......
进制

#yum安装mysql8.0.32修改二进制日志位置报错mysqld: File '/data/mysql/logbin/mysql-bin.index' not found (OS errno 13 - Permission denied)

#yum安装mysql8.0.32修改二进制日志位置报错mysqld: File '/data/mysql/logbin/mysql-bin.index' not found (OS errno 13 - Permission denied) [root@master-DNS mysql]# cat ......
mysql 二进制 Permission mysql-bin 位置

C语言 加入16进制格式 编译日期 编译时间

要在C语言中打印16进制格式的编译日期和时间,可以这样实现: #include <stdio.h> int main() { printf("This program was compiled on 0x%x at 0x%x.\n", __DATE__, __TIME__); return 0; } ......
进制 日期 语言 格式 时间

使用python执行ansible命令并把结果存储到excel表格(带列名)

需求: 公司内有若干k8s集群,需要每周统计集群的基本信息,因为很多集群不方便纳管,所以只能手动统计。 因此先在每台集群的管理节点部署资源统计脚本,此处脚本忽略,根据需要定制即可,输出的样例数据如下,每个主机返回9个数据: 测试集群1 133 31 456 1256 1257 1123M 123M ......
表格 命令 ansible 结果 python

Redis - 二进制位数组

数学上有一个“计算汉明重量”的问题,即求取一个二进制位中非 0 的数量。使用 Redis 提供的 Bitmap 统计时恰恰是这样一个问题,学习后能发现解决办法却是如此巧妙。 ......
二进制 位数 Redis

ubuntu 二进制部署k8s 1.24版本

1.环境准备 1.1.集群信息 注:本次部署没有做master节点和node节点扩展操作,直接部署三主两从。 主机名称 IP地址 说明 软件 Master01 192.168.80.45 master节点 kube-apiserver、kube-controller-manager、kube-sch ......
二进制 版本 ubuntu 1.24 k8s

kasini3000新增:ansible like输出

kasini3000是一套开源,免费,跨平台的,powershell 批量自动运维工具。 本文演示它的新增功能:ansible like输出 ......
ansible kasini 3000 like

ansible

# Ansible常用模块 ## command模块(Ansible默认模块)> command 模块可以帮助我们在远程主机上执行命令。> 注意:使用 command 模块在远程主机中执行命令时,不会经过远程主机的 shell 处理,在使用 command 模块时,如果需要执行的命令中含有重定向、管 ......
ansible